When you’re ready to harvest, remove the plant from the water, rinse it thoroughly, and dry it off with a … WebThese buds are initially dormant because the growing tip at the top, called the ‘apical meristem’, produces the hormone auxin, which inhibits their development. Once the apical meristem has grown far enough away, the concentration of auxin near the bud drops and it can begin growing sideways. ready shedy go https://manteniservipulimentos.com

WebA tree grows in two different ways. First, the tip of every branch sprouts new growth, making the tree grow taller and spread further out. At the same time, the trunk, branches, and roots all grow fatter, making the tree’s shape wider. …

WebGirdling, also called ring-barking, is the complete removal of the bark (consisting of cork cambium or "phellogen", phloem, cambium and sometimes going into the xylem) from around the entire circumference of either a branch or trunk of a woody plant.Girdling results in the death of the area above the girdle over time.
